What does Sharvakesh mean?

Sharva is a God of power and Kesh is a long-haired God. Sharvakesh is a combination of these two names, meaning the God of all-powerful and long-haired.

Spiritual & cultural context

Symbolizes the divine power within an individual, inspiring confidence, courage, and protection.

The name "Sharvakesh" is a unique name that holds immense cultural significance in the Hindu tradition. In Hindu mythology, Sharva is known as one of the aspect of Lord Shiva, the supreme god. He is depicted as a powerful deity, often shown with three eyes and holding a trident or a drum. The term "Kesh" stands for a long-haired deity, mainly representing Lord Shiva. Thus, the name Sharvakesh is a beautiful fusion of the powerful and long-haired aspects of Lord Shiva.
